Делаем добро вместе Детальнее

Разработка на Android Studio / Урок #1 – Создание E-Commerce приложения

Разработка на Android Studio / Урок #1 – Создание E-Commerce приложения

Android Studio уроки для начинающих с нуля. Представляем вам курс по разработке Андроид приложения с дизайном, функциями и анимациями. В уроках вы изучите разработку полноценных Android проектов и разработаете E-Commerce проект (приложение магазин).

Видеоурок

Полезные ссылки:


Информация про Андроид

На сегодняшний день платформа Андроид является наиболее популярной мобильной операционной системой в мире. По статистике она установлена на 86% всех проданных смартфонов мира. Остальные 14% отданы iOS и некоторым мелким компаниям со своими операционными системами.

Платформа Андроид вышла за рамки телефонной ОС уже давным давно. Сегодня Андроид можно встретить на часах, планшетах, телевизорах, в автомобиле и даже в умных холодильниках.



Удобно то, что принцип разработки схож вне зависимости от выбранной платформы. Будь то часы, телефон или планшет вы все равно можете использовать одну программу для написания код и один язык программирования. Получается, будучи Андроид разработчиком вы быстро сможете переходить от разработки мобильных приложений, к разработке приложений под часы, при этом не тратя на переход много времени и сил.

Сама платформа Андроид была куплен компанией Google на заре своего становления. Сумма сделки оценивалась в 130 миллионов долларов. Говорить что это было верным решением – все равно что ничего не сказать. Сегодня Андроид не просто ОС, а, практически, единственный конкурент для платформы iOS.

На сегодня разработка под Андроид считается очень крупной и прибыльной сферой.

На чем можно писать код?

Разработка программ под Андроид ведется внутри программы Android Studio. Данная программа оснащена визуальный (графическим) и текстовым редактором. Внутри визуального редактора вы можете прописывать весь дизайн программы, создавать кнопки, всплывающие окна, текстовые поля и делать многое другое. Текстовый редактор отвечает за создание всего функционала внутри программы.

Писать код под Андроид можно на разных языках. Долгое время единственным верным языком для написания проектов был Джава. На сегодня ему составляет крупную конкуренцию язык Котлин. Котлин разрабатывается компанией JetBrains и является альтернативой для более быстрого и комфортного написания кода под Андроид.

Помимо этих языков существуют сторонние фреймворки по типу React Native и Flutter. Эти фреймворки позволяют быстро писать код сразу под обе операционные системы: Андроид и iOS.



Писать на Андроид можно по-разному. Мы будем использовать Джава по причине того, что он до сих пор является основным языком, на котором создают проекты под Андроид. Кроме того, выбор падает на Java по причине того, что изучив разработку именно на его основе вы легко сможете перейти на тот же Котлин или Flutter. Мы изучаем базис, а все новомодное по желанию можно будет быстро доучить.

План курса

Курс рассчитан на новичков, но перед его прохождением вам нужно изучить язык Джава. Без основ этого языка вы попросту не сможете писать код и вам будет сложно пройти данный курс.

В курсе для начинающих мы с вами с нуля будем изучать разработку приложений под Андроид на практике. Мы создадим E-Commerce проект или другими словами приложение магазин. Мы разработаем внешний дизайн проекта, пропишем все функции для кнопок, иконок и блоков, создадим эффекты с анимацией при переходе между окнами и по итогу получим полноценное, красивое приложение.

После курса у вас будут хорошие знания по разработке приложений под Андроид. Курс большой и насыщенный, поэтому точно вам подойдет если вы решили начать изучать Андроид разработку.


Дополнительные курсы

На нашем сайте также есть углубленный курс по изучению языка Java и построению Андроид программ. В ходе огромной программы обучения вы изучите не только язык Java, но также научитесь создавать веб сайты, программы под ПК, приложения под Андроид и многое другое. За курс вы изучите массу нового и к концу программы будете уметь работать с языком Java и создавать на нём полноценные проекты.


Большое задание по курсу

Вам необходимо оформить подписку на сайте, чтобы иметь доступ ко всем большим заданиям. В задание входит методика решения, а также готовый проект с ответом к заданию.
PS: подобные задания доступны при подписке от 1 месяца

Также стоит посмотреть

Разработка Андроид программы с базой данных
6 уроков
Создание Андроид игры на движке Unity
Дополненная реальность / Создание Unity AR приложений
Мобильное приложение на Corona SDK
16 уроков
Разработка Android программы. Создание чата
6 уроков
Современная 2D игра на Unity 5
18 уроков
Комментарии для сайта Cackle